Top 10 Authors of 2011

Of CustomerThink's nearly 500 active authors in 2011, these are the 10 most popular! Ranking is based on total page views as of Dec. 31, 2011, for blog posts and articles published during the year.

The numbers in parentheses are the number of posts and views on those posts. See also top 10 authors by category and top 250 authors.

Congratulations to the Top 10 Authors!

  1. Stan Phelps, Synergy Events (188 / 147,804)
    Stan Phelps is Chief Solutions Officer at Synergy Events. Synergy is an award winning experiential marketing agency specializing in the creation of signature brand experiences. Stan believes the 'longest and hardest nine inches' in marketing is the distance between the brain and the heart of your customer. He is fascinated by the concept of lagniappe and is currently writing his first book, 'What's Your Purple Goldfish?' [Launching 1.11.12]

  2. Dave Brock, Partners In EXCELLENCE (212 / 131,193)
    Dave has spent his career developing high performance organizations. He worked in sales, marketing, and executive management capacities with IBM, Tektronix and Keithley Instruments. His consulting clients include companies in the semiconductor, aerospace, electronics, consumer products, computer, telecommunications, retailing, internet, software, professional and financial services industries.

  3. Nick Stamoulis, Brick Marketing (186 / 112,918)
    Nick Stamoulis, a SEO and search engine marketing industry veteran, is the President of SEO company, Brick Marketing. Nick Stamoulis also writes daily in his SEO blog, the Search Engine Optimization Journal and publishes one of the largest SEO newsletters with over 130,000 opt-in subscribers.

  4. Cheryl Hanna, Service Untitled (117 / 109,033)
    Cheryl Hanna is a successful real estate sales person in Florida and has used her customer service knowledge and experience to set her apart and gain a competitive edge in a very difficult market. Cheryl has been writing professionally since 1999 and writes for several blogs and online publications

  5. Matt Heinz, Heinz Marketing Inc (152 / 103,913)
    Matt Heinz is a national speaker and author, and his most recent book is Successful Selling. He is President of Heinz Marketing Inc, a Seattle area Marketing Agency focusing on Sales Acceleration. Matt's career has focused on delivering measurable results for his employers and clients in the way of greater sales, revenue growth, product success and customer loyalty.

  6. Bob Thompson, CustomerThink Corp. (28 / 98,330)
    Bob Thompson is CEO of CustomerThink Corp., an independent research and publishing firm focused on customer-centric business management, and Founder/Editor-in-Chief of CustomerThink.com, the world's largest community dedicated to customer-centric business. Thompson is a popular keynote speaker, blogger and author of numerous reports, articles and papers, including CrowdService: Harnessing the Wisdom of Crowds in Customer Service and Support.

  7. Maz Iqbal, Dynamica Consulting Group (88 / 77,269)
    I define myself as a 'customer based strategist'. My focus is on helping organisations to generate-define-design-execute customer based strategies that create superior value for customers and competitive advantage for the enteprise. You can access my thinking at The Customer Blog (www.thecustomerblog.co.uk).

  8. Bob Apollo, Inflexion-Point (103 / 75,155)
    Bob is founder of Inflexion-Point - applying a systematic, evidence-based approach to help B2B clients generate customer value, eliminate wasted effort and improve marketing and sales performance. UK-based, Bob previously held senior sales, marketing and C-level global positions in the high-tech sector.

  9. Jacob Morgan, Chess Media Group (89 / 73,123)
    Jacob Morgan is the Principal of Chess Media Group, a social business consultancy that works with clients on developing internal and external social business strategies. Jacob is also the co-author of Twittfaced, a social media 101 book for business, and authors a top ranked AdAge blog on Enterprise 2.0 and Social Business.

  10. Jesse Noyes, Eloqua (100 / 70,516)
    Jesse came to Eloqua from the newsroom trenches. As Corporate Reporter, it’s his job to find the hot topics and compelling stories throughout the marketing world. He started his career at the Boston Herald and the Boston Business Journal before moving west of his native New England. When he's not sifting through data or conducting interviews, you can find him cycling around sunny Austin, TX.
